BACKGROUND

Over the last three years IDLO has transformed to an output-based budgeting (results-based management) approach that requires classification of costs not only by department for normal delegation of authority but also according to outputs to identify the actual cost of delivering against strategic objectives. A sharp increase in the numbers of projects together with a drive for diversifying sources of income, IDLO has had to adapt its budget proposals to suit donors’ requirements.

THE POSITION

Under the guidance and supervision of the Budget and Reporting Manager, the Project Budgeting Specialist provides financial services ensuring high quality, accuracy and consistency of work. The Project Budgeting Specialist promotes a client-oriented approach consistent with IDLO regulations and rules.

The incumbent will work in close collaboration with the finance, operations, program and projects’ stakeholders at field, branch and Headquarters level to exchange information and ensure consistent service delivery.

1) Budget formulation:

  • Participate in the formulation, and presentation of budgets to implement program objectives in line with IDLO’s strategic plan liaising with all relevant program and operational members across IDLO’s offices, including in the field;
  • Review budget proposals (including implementing partners budget proposals) and ensure compliance with IDLO rules, regulations, policies and strategies;
  • Ensure that adequate consultation with stakeholders within IDLO is carried out to receive accurate input from each relevant department and to ensure that related costs are adequately reflected in the budget;
  • Remain updated of donor financial requirements and to ensure budgets are prepared accordingly;
  • Compile information on program revenue trends and any financial information that may be required as part of a project proposal submission.

 2) Financial Reporting:

  • Ensure that program database financial information is kept up to date and uploaded on a monthly basis.
  • Review monthly consolidated program portfolio revenue and prepare/review forecast analysis.
  • Support donor program reporting as required.

 3) Knowledge building and knowledge sharing:

  • Participate in the trainings for the Finance / operations/ projects employees on budgeting requirements.
  • Contributions to knowledge networks and communities of practice.
